Position Summary
The Land Use Clerk will support attorneys and paralegals within the Land Use Department with various administrative tasks including preparing documents related to land use applications zoning approvals and development agreements. You will also assist in organizing materials for hearings meetings and presentations while tracking project deadlines and ensuring compliance documentation is up to date. Candidate should also be flexible to work overtime as needed.
Key Responsibilities
Prepares documents related to land use applications zoning approvals and development agreements
Assists in compiling and organizing materials for hearings meetings and presentations
Prepares postapproval documentation and compliance reports
Drafts routine correspondence and memoranda
Maintains and updates client files tracking timelines and deadlines for land use projects
Reviews basic documents conducts preliminary research on zoning codes ordinances and regulations
Completes additional administrative and project work assignments as assigned
